Output faf3dee43850bc89e5cd2cc05458d3305db2dfceec797225da807aacdfd9f0dc:1

value
1631914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d8fa818d860e160d1c61207c30e0265bbbed666 OP_EQUAL
address
37JXEgZpTcdb8o5FyWajUAimVdkohNYr9q
transaction
faf3dee43850bc89e5cd2cc05458d3305db2dfceec797225da807aacdfd9f0dc
confirmations
358908
spent
true